Hi Shashank,
Congratulations for such great marks in JEE mains. Thapar University gives admissions based on the ranking system and not the percentile. But, keeping aside this fact, yes you may get electronics and communication branch, in an offline counselling. It may happen that you may not get it in the first counselling itself but yes you will surely bag it in the consecutive counselling sessions.
Other sessions will take place after first semester and one after second semester.
So I would suggest you to take whatever branch that you are getting at first and then move on with it. You will get an option ahead to change your branch. Just keep your CGPA above 7.5.

The coursework is decent, they try to make them familiar with each technology one by one. Classrooms are good, and the campus is big. Hostels are also good but overpriced. The food in the mess is not very good and is also overpriced.
Infrastructure of the college is just okay. Buildings look very old and don’t justify the fees charged. The Labs for our branch are the worst. Wi-Fi connectivity is good overall. The college library is decent. The classrooms are very nice up to 2nd year but after that we will get a normal school type classroom.
